
A Manitowoc Lutheran track and field all-star has once again broken his own school record.
While competing at the Oostburg Co-op Invite Tuesday, Gabriel Stuebs broke his record for the 400-meter run with a time of 50.2 seconds, which is .34 seconds faster than his time in the Big East Conference Championship meet last year.
Stuebs is also the record holder in the 200-meter dash, securing a 22.82-second finish earlier this year.
As a team, the Lancers’ girls team earned a first place finish in Oostburg, thanks to first place finishes by Makiah Krause in the 100 hurdles, Addison Korte in the 400 Dash, the 4×100 meter relay team of Ava Schultz, Maren Dewane, Abigail Huehn, and Maddie Keil, the 4×400 relay team of Lilly Mehlhorn, Korte, Schultz and Stevie Brunner, and Elizabeth Blauert in the Long Jump.
The boys finished second thanks in part to 1st place finishes by the 4×800 meter relay team of Joseph Ungemach, Ryder Vogt, Braden Revak, and Jacob Kanzenbach, and Trenton Schuettpelz in the 110 meter hurdles and Triple Jump.
